Abstract:

Pinched flow fractionation is one of the newest method introduced for separation of particles withdifferent sizes. In this method, particles suspended in one flow are introduced in a microchannel andfocused by another flow which is free of particles along the one side of the microchannel. When thefocused flow exits from the tight part of the microchannel encounters with the second part of microchannelwhich is wider than the first part. In the sider section, particles with different sizes move in different pathsand separation occur. In this article, at first, the best geometry operating more efficient than another isdetermined by simulation of velocity profiles and investigation of streamlines. Then, the effect of differentflow rates on the selected geometry is investigated.
